 Bank holiday weekend calls for a day out in the countryside : we visited historic Woburn, a perfect Georgian village. We were visiting to take afternoon tea at Woburn Coffee House.


 Situated in a 400 year old house on Market Place, Karen and her team have created a beautifully fresh boutique coffee house: a modern traditional interior, combining mix match crockery, and a beautiful walled garden to sip Pimms in the summer months.


 We were presented with an amazing 5 tier platter of finger sandwiches, scones, slices of cake, brandy snaps, Mille-Feuille and beautifully crafted cream profiteroles in the shape of swans.
 Whatever you can't manage can be taken home in a goody box...


Woburn Coffee Shop features a tranquil walled garden, opened up in Summer months for afternoon tea and Pimms.


 Woburn itself is a quintessentially British village - dating back to Saxon times. It's even been listed in The Sunday Times as one of the 'best places to live in Britain'
 The village has lots of cool antique shops, restaurants, gift shops, a farmers market and great scenery - all this, and only an hour from central London...
